sqlite und Fragezeichen in LIKE-Suche

28/06/2012 - 06:47 von Hermie | Report spam
Hallo!

Ich möchte gerne mit dhRichClient3 einen Text in einer Textspalte
suchen, der mit irgendwas? beginnt.

Beispiel:
SELECT * FROM tabelle WHERE spalte LIKE 'irgendwas?%'

Sqlite interpretiert aber das Fragezeichen als Literal und nicht als
Teil des zu suchenden Strings.

Ich habe versucht, das Fragezeichen zu escapen:

SELECT * FROM tabelle WHERE spalte LIKE 'irgendwas?%' ESCAPE '?'

Aber das versteht sqlite nicht und gibt einen Fehler zurück.

Kann jemand helfen?

Dankeschön.
Hermann
 

Lesen sie die antworten

#1 R.Kantas
28/06/2012 - 10:08 | Warnen spam
geht vielleicht 'irgendwas?'%

Ähnliche fragen